All fish today were caught on a rubber worm they are real close to the bank and still a bit slow. The ol cast and let sink for 10 to 15 sec then very slow retrieve seemed to do the trick

tried and true hard to change ol habits especially ones that work. no top water for me yet keep waitin fo that mid retrieve strike on a return of an unsucsessful cast but not yet.
